(London Guardian) Russia has detained a senior prison service official on suspicion of stealing a 30-mile (50km) stretch of public road, investigators said.
Alexander Protopopov oversaw the dismantling of a concrete highway and sold off the slabs while prison service chief in the far-northern Komi region, the Investigative Committee said in a statement.
The road, which was made up of more than 7,000 reinforced concrete slabs, was "dismantled and driven away" over more than a year, between 2014 and 2015.
